Album Description In our daydreams, in our night dreams, we enter a magical realm where anything is possible. In Piano Dreamers, ten fine pianists have contributed compositions, including five original works, creating a musical dreamscape to lift or quiet the spirit. Some pieces are solo, others lightly orchestrated. Piano Dreamers offers an hour of enchantment, a pause in the veil of time for weaving dreams.

As a lover of piano music, this has to be one of my absolute favourite CDs. It is pure class from start to finish, showcasing the enormous talent on the Real Music label. This 15 track CD soothes, relaxes and entertains. It is not merely just background music- it deserves far more than that. The gorgeous melodies that flow from the hands of such accomplished pianists as Kevin Kern, Jim Chappell and Paul Machlis caught my attention immediately with their immense beauty and the undoubted skills of the men behind them. Highlights include anything by Kevin Kern, and "Gone" by Jim Chappell is a classic. Paul Machlis impresses with his two Celtic-flavoured contributions "Buchanan Mist" and "Nightblossom". Other contributors include Danny Wright, Bernward Koch, Michael Hoppe, Brian BecVar, Peter Kater and the ever-popular 2002. Five out of the 15 tracks were composed for this CD. At nearly 68 minutes in length, this CD represents excellent value for money. High quality packaging and production is to be found here, as expected from a label with such a high reputation as Real Music. Released in 1997, it is now surely time for a second collection of piano classics. An excellent CD from start to finish. Put simply, this CD is a piano-lover's heaven.
